Boao Forum for Asia

Encyclopedia : B : BO : BOA : Boao Forum for Asia


Boao Forum for Asia (Chinese: 博鳌亚洲论坛 , Bóaó Jīngjì Lùntán), abbreviated as BFA, is a non-governmental, not-for-profit international organization modelled after the World Economic Forum in Davos, Switzerland. The founding of BFA was driven by the People's Republic of China and founded by 26 Australasian states on 27 February 2001. It has a fixed address in Bo'ao, Hainan Province, People's Republic of China, and is held annually as a high-level forum for governments, businesses, experts, and scholars. The focus of discussion is economics, the society, and the environment.

The geopolitical strategy 'China's peaceful rise' has been a topic of discussion for the forum in 2004.
